Mercury Removal Adsorbent in Malaysia Trends and Forecast

The future of the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ia looks promising, with opportunities in the oil & gas and water treatment markets. The global mercury removal adsorbent market is expected to reach an estimated $2.3 billion by 2031 with a CAGR of 4.2% from 2025 to 2031. The m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ia is also forecasted to witness strong growth over the forecast period. The major drivers for this market are expanding demand for natural gas as a cleaner energy source and growing awareness and stricter regulations regarding mercury emissions.

• Lucintel forecasts that, within the type category, activated carbon will remain the largest segment over the forecast period due to its efficient adsorbent for eliminating mercury from contaminated water systems that are contaminated.
• Within the application category, oil & gas is expected to witness the highest growth over the forecast period.

Emerging Trends in the Mercury Removal Adsorbent Market in Malaysia

The m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ia has been evolving rapidly in response to growing environmental concerns and regulatory pressures. Industries are increasingly focusing on efficient mercury removal methods to comply with environmental standards. The demand for mercury removal adsorbents is fueled by industrial emissions, wastewater treatment needs, and strict environmental regulations aimed at reducing mercury contamination. These developments reflect the nation growing commitment to sustainability and pollution control. Below are five emerging trends shaping the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ia.

• Increased Regulatory Standards: The Malaysian government has been tightening environmental regulations to control mercury emissions, which is driving the demand for effective mercury removal adsorbents. Industries such as power plants and chemical manufacturing are required to adopt advanced adsorbents that comply with new mercury limits. These stricter regulations are creating a favorable environment for the growth of the mercury removal adsorbent market, as companies seek to meet compliance requirements.
• Development of Multi-Functional Adsorbents: There is a growing trend toward the development of multi-functional adsorbents capable of removing multiple pollutants, including mercury, heavy metals, and other hazardous substances. These adsorbents provide greater efficiency and cost-effectiveness, addressing the challenges faced by industries in treating complex emissions. This innovation is especially important for industries like petrochemical and power generation, which generate a wide range of contaminants.
• Focus on Sustainable and Green Adsorbents: As part of Malaysian broader environmental goals, there is an increasing shift toward sustainable adsorbents. These adsorbents are made from renewable, biodegradable, or low-impact materials, reducing their environmental footprint. The demand for green technologies in mercury removal is being driven by both consumer preference and government incentives for eco-friendly solutions. Manufacturers are investing in research to create high-performance, sustainable adsorbents that offer long-term value.
• Adoption of Nanotechnology: Nanotechnology is becoming increasingly important in the development of advanced adsorbents. Nanomaterials have the potential to improve the efficiency of mercury capture by offering larger surface areas and faster adsorption rates. The use of nanotechnology-based adsorbents is gaining popularity due to their enhanced performance, especially in industries where mercury concentrations are high. These materials provide a cutting-edge solution for mercury removal in Malaysian industrial sectors.
• Automation and IoT Integration: With the advancement of automation, many industries are integrating Internet of Things (IoT) technologies into their mercury removal systems. These smart systems enable real-time monitoring and control of mercury removal processes, improving efficiency and reducing operational costs. By enabling predictive maintenance and performance optimization, IoT-enabled systems are helping industries better manage their mercury removal requirements and comply with regulations.

These emerging trends are reshaping the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ia, driving innovation in material science, technology, and regulatory compliance. With increasing demand for high-performance, sustainable, and efficient solutions, the market is witnessing a significant transformation. These trends are positioning Malaysia as a leader in the adoption of advanced mercury removal technologies that not only meet local regulations but also promote environmental sustainability.

Mercury Removal Adsorbent Market in Malaysia Driver and Challenges

The m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ia is influenced by several technological, economic, and regulatory factors that act as both drivers and challenges. The rapid industrialization of the country, coupled with heightened environmental awareness, is pushing the market toward innovation and expansion. However, challenges such as cost pressures, technological limitations, and complex regulatory frameworks also pose barriers to growth. Below are the key drivers and challenges impacting the market.

The factors responsible for driving the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ia include:
• Government Regulations: Malaysian growing environmental regulations aimed at reducing mercury emissions are driving the demand for mercury removal technologies. These regulations have made mercury removal an essential component of industries, particularly in power generation, manufacturing, and waste management. Compliance with these regulations is pushing companies to adopt more advanced adsorbent solutions.
• Technological Advancements: Advances in materials science and nanotechnology have improved the performance of mercury removal adsorbents. Adsorbents with higher efficiency, greater capacity, and faster adsorption rates are now available, which are attracting industries to adopt more effective mercury removal solutions.
• Rising Environmental Awareness: Public concern over the harmful effects of mercury pollution is driving demand for mercury removal solutions. As environmental awareness increases, businesses and industries are motivated to implement technologies that reduce mercury contamination, thereby improving their sustainability and reducing health risks associated with mercury exposure.
• Cost-Efficiency of Advanced Adsorbents: The development of cost-effective adsorbents is encouraging their adoption across industries. Companies are increasingly seeking mercury removal solutions that balance cost with performance. Low-cost adsorbents are particularly beneficial for small and medium-sized enterprises looking to comply with regulations without incurring high operational costs.
• Global Demand for Clean Technologies: The global trend toward cleaner technologies is influencing the Malaysian market. As global companies adopt cleaner production practices, local industries are also following suit. This demand for cleaner technologies is driving growth in the mercury removal adsorbent market, as businesses aim to align with global standards for pollution control.

Challenges in the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ia are:
• High Installation Costs: The upfront investment required for mercury removal systems can be significant, particularly for small and medium-sized enterprises. While the long-term benefits of reduced emissions are clear, the initial financial burden of installing advanced mercury removal systems remains a challenge.
• Regulatory Compliance Costs: Continuous updates to environmental regulations in Malaysia create uncertainty for businesses. Companies are often required to invest in new technologies to remain compliant with changing laws, adding to the financial strain.
• Limited Regenerability of Adsorbents: Many mercury removal adsorbents are not easily regenerable, leading to high replacement costs. This is a significant issue for industries that require continuous mercury removal systems. Developing regenerable adsorbents is essential for long-term cost-effectiveness in the market.

The drivers and challenges impacting the mercury removal adsorbent market in Malaysia are shaping its growth trajectory. While regulatory pressures, technological advancements, and rising environmental awareness create strong growth drivers, challenges such as high installation costs, regulatory compliance, and regenerability issues need to be addressed for sustained growth. Balancing these factors will determine the success of the market in the coming years.
